    Merry Christmas everyone,

    Today’s question is about towing with my 2019 Tundra 1794. I am considering getting a 2023/2024 Intech Terra Willow Rover 26’. Dry weight 5,800lbs and 7,500 GVWR. My truck is bone stock and will be willing to upgrade suspension, tires and what is needed to tow safely. Thanks in advance for your advice.

    Technically…Toyota says you are good to go as long as you use a properly set up weight distribution hitch.

    in reality, you should probably start with adding a trans cooler and some way to monitor trans temps. Then hitch it up with wdh and see how it tows.
